Juco cornerback Tim Bennett joins IU Football

With the 2012 season opener against Indiana State exactly one month away, IU Football Head Coach Kevin Wilson is putting the final touches on his roster. Once again, he has secured a junior college transfer to strengthen his team — and, in particular — his defense.
 
Ellsworth Community College (Iowa) cornerback Tim Bennett has joined the IU football program, Wilson announced Wednesday. Bennett becomes the eighth junior college transfer to commit to the 2012 class and the seventh on the defensive side of the ball.
 
At 5-9 and 181 pounds, Bennett is eligible for the 2012 season and has three years of eligibility remaining.
 
In 2011, Bennett earned all-region honors at Ellsworth. He recorded 50 tackles, 35 solo, with one tack for loss and one interception.
 
As a senior at Northside High School (Ga.), Bennett registered 102 tackles, 67 solo, with five tackles for loss and three interceptions.
 
Bennett joins Ryan Thompson, Antonio Marshall and Tregg Waters as Juco transfers in the secondary. Quarterback Cameron Coffman is the only Juco transfer with a chance to play in first-year Offensive Coordinator Seth Litrell’s new scheme.
